### Step 2 — Mitigating the Planner Regression

Querra 7.3 reintroduced nested-loop joins for small cardinality estimates, which regressed the Harwick dashboard queries. Before upgrading, pin the planner to cost model v2 and raise the hash-join threshold. Validate against the saved baseline plans in the regression suite. Apply the planner settings shown below.

service settings:
FRAMIR_LOG_LEVEL=debug
FRAMIR_METRICS_HOST=metrics.framir.tolvaqcorp.corp
FRAMIR_POOL_SIZE=16

### Step 4: Wire Up Trace Propagation

Every service in the Mistralloop mesh now forwards the trace header automatically — reviewers, please flag any handler that strips or rewrites it. Spans land in the collector, which batches them to storage every five seconds. For spot-checking span rows during review, query the trace store using the connection string below.

warehouse DSN: cockroachdb://holvan_svc:viOKuRy@db-3e1a.plorvaforge.corp:5432/istius

# Service Accounts: String Extraction

The `extract-i18n` script pulls translatable strings from all Bramblewick repos and pushes them to the Glossa service. It runs under the `i18n-extractor` service account. Do not run it under your personal account; Glossa rate-limits individual users aggressively. The account has write access to the staging catalog only. Set the token in your shell before invoking the script. The current staging token is below.

API key for kahap-kafog: zpat15_6qzxZ7YR8aDwjmp